How can I get to Bois de Boulogne?
With so many choices for transportation, exploring the area around Bois de Boulogne is easy. You can walk to nearby metro stations including Rue de la Pompe Station, Avenue Henri-Martin Station, and La Muette Station. If you're taking a train into town, Boulainvilliers Station and Paris Avenue Foch Station are the closest stops to 16th Arrondissement.
